• A+

NANA主题站长推荐小工具代码缺陷修复

2019-01-17 阅读: 162 次 评论 0 条 百度已收录
国家为人而立, 而非人为国家而活。——爱因斯坦
本文共301个字,预计阅读时间需要1分钟。

懿古今的NANA主题用了不到一个月时间,最近使用中发现站长推荐有点问题,表现为当取消站长推荐后,侧边栏站长推荐栏里还是显示已取消推荐的文章。

站长推荐使用的字段名称为hot,保存在数据库的postmeta表里,当我们勾选站长推荐时,postmeta表里的hot值为


当我们取消站长推荐时,hot值为

接着,打开主题下inc/functions/widgets.php文件的第242行,语句为

  1. <?php query_posts( array ( 'meta_key' => 'hot', 'showposts' => $number, 'orderby' => 'rand', 'ignore_sticky_posts' => 1 ) ); while ( have_posts() ) : the_post(); ?>

然后,我在里面又加了一个条件,改为:

  1. <?php query_posts( array ( 'meta_key' => 'hot','meta_value' => 'true','showposts' => $number, 'orderby' => 'rand', 'ignore_sticky_posts' => 1 ) ); while ( have_posts() ) : the_post(); ?>

经过测试,问题解决了。希望对大家有所帮助,文笔有限望见谅~~~

本文地址:https://www.chyiyang.cn/60.html
本文标题:NANA主题站长推荐小工具代码缺陷修复
版权声明:本站所有文章除特别声明外,均采用 署名-非商业性使用-禁止演绎 4.0 国际 许可协议。请尊重他人的劳动成果,转载请写明出处!
所属分类:WP相关

发表评论


表情